While the final product produced by the oil and gas industry is widely known as a contributor to climate change, the emissions resulting from drilling operations required to produce fossil fuels have largely avoided public scrutiny. When crude oil is pumped from the ground, methane, which is 80 times more heat-trapping than carbon dioxide, and other noxious gases accompany it to the surface. Due to the risks these by-products pose to human health, oil and gas companies routinely attempt to burn them off through flaring. However, flaring is often plagued by inefficiencies, changing production conditions, and other factors that lead to the release of methane to the atmosphere. As a result, 275 metric tons of uncombusted CO2e greenhouse gases from oil and gas sites are emitted globally per year.

DENVER -- Crusoe Energy, the locally based energy and technology innovator founded by two Kent Denver graduates, has announced plans to grow its Denver headquarters, expanding their footprint and creating 286 new high-paying jobs in Colorado. The company, founded in 2018, currently has 58 employees, 20 of whom are in Colorado.
